GRACosway reshapes leadership team with new partners and senior hires

The changes come as the business reshapes its partnership group for the firm's next growth phase.

GRACosway has unveiled a sweeping leadership refresh, promoting five senior leaders into its partnership group and appointing two experienced media and communications professionals to senior roles as the corporate affairs firm positions itself for its next phase of growth.

The changes include three new Partners in the Corporate and Financial Communications practice, a new Managing Partner for Public Affairs, multiple senior promotions and the creation of a senior advisory group. Long-serving executive Geoff Elliott will also step back from day-to-day management while remaining with the business in a senior advisory capacity.

New leadership group takes shape

Senior GRACosway advisers Caroline Streeter, Nick Howe and Brendan Altadonna have been appointed Partners in the firm's Corporate and Financial Communications practice.

In Canberra, Anna Page has been named Managing Partner of the Public Affairs practice, working alongside long-term Managing Partner Richard King and newly appointed Partner Kirstin Payne.

The firm has also promoted Sarah Coghlan, Stephanie Gheller and Kate Bryant to Senior Director, while Liz Deegan, Joanna Ball and Bill Frith will form a new senior advisory group.

Adding external experience to the leadership team, GRACosway has appointed former journalists and communications executives Andrew White in Sydney and Rick Wallace in Melbourne to senior roles. The firm said both bring experience spanning journalism, listed companies and financial sector communications.

CEO signals firm's next chapter

CEO Kirsten Mulley said the appointments reflected both the firm's leadership pipeline and its ambitions for the future.

“We are thrilled to appoint an experienced and talented group of leaders who have been central to our firm’s success over the past decade.

“Our new partners are all outstanding practitioners who have earned the trust of clients and colleagues through their work on complex and significant projects.

“They will continue to work with our broader advisory team of more than 25 experienced practitioners across our eight offices in Australia and New Zealand,” Kirsten said.

Mulley said the appointments position the firm for its next stage of growth while reinforcing its long-term commitment to developing future leaders.

“GRACosway has a proud history, and I’m delighted that this team who has grown with the business will now shape its future.

“Our clients trust us with their most complex and significant challenges, and our commitment to advancing the next generation of advisers means they will always be in expert hands,” she said.
